3.3.5 User Login and Logout
User Login
1. Press the On/Off button on the left hand side of the analyzer to turn it on.
2. Enter the user name and password manually, and press .
To enter the user name with the bar code scanner, press first, and then scan the user
name bar code.
Figure 3-2 Enter User Name and Password
User Logout
1. Press on the bottom left of the screen, the following message will pop up:
Figure 3-3 User Logout
2. Press , and press OK in the pop up dialog box. The system will go to the User
Login screen. Enter a user name and password to change users.
NOTE:
Never log out of the system when it is performing tests or printing data.
